It was after five when we got home and a good many miles too - The little girls stood it as well as I - which was very well. I hurried into my silk waist (green) and over to May Bunnell's, where I was invited to tea. She is engaged to Albert Hartman, now. Had a nice chat with Mr. Bunnell before & delicious supper of escalloped oysters, salad, olives, coffee, potatoes, pears, grapes & cake &c. Dem came in before we had finished and went with Mr. & Mrs. A.O.

to an "Art" lecture at the Math- odist church.Later " Albert
" came and took us, and it was quite interesting - also the stereoptican views which he showed. I stopped in with "the family" for cider & doughnuts, & then May & Albert
came over home with me. Sat up talking rather late. Oct. 21 Wed. Cold rainy in the night! Pleasant, earlyish breakfast & a meeting with the stage at 8:30. Edith rode up in it with me and Mama & the satchels went with the Dr. & Arbutus. The latter got very frisky on the top of the hill, but calmed down when a man patted her nose.
